Mat
29-12-2005, 19:14
Hallo,
ich möchte einfach nur ein file speichern. Mein Problem besteht in der file endung.
Wie kann ich denn die Endung .txt immer mitanhängen ohne dass der user extra <filename>.txt eingeben muss..
also wenn er nur <filename> eingibt soll automatisch .txt angehängt.
Gibt es da nicht eine einfachere Möglichkeit als einfach .txt als string anzuhängen?
Hier mal mein versuch:
QString file_name = QFileDialog::getSaveFileName(
QDir::currentDirPath(),
"Saved files (*.txt);;All files (*)",
this,
"save ...",
"Choose where to save your input"
);
QFile file( file_name );
if ( file.open( IO_WriteOnly ) )
{
QTextStream stream( &file );
stream <<
"JUHUUUUUUUUUUUUUUUUUUUUUUUUU\n"
;
}
file.close();
ich möchte einfach nur ein file speichern. Mein Problem besteht in der file endung.
Wie kann ich denn die Endung .txt immer mitanhängen ohne dass der user extra <filename>.txt eingeben muss..
also wenn er nur <filename> eingibt soll automatisch .txt angehängt.
Gibt es da nicht eine einfachere Möglichkeit als einfach .txt als string anzuhängen?
Hier mal mein versuch:
QString file_name = QFileDialog::getSaveFileName(
QDir::currentDirPath(),
"Saved files (*.txt);;All files (*)",
this,
"save ...",
"Choose where to save your input"
);
QFile file( file_name );
if ( file.open( IO_WriteOnly ) )
{
QTextStream stream( &file );
stream <<
"JUHUUUUUUUUUUUUUUUUUUUUUUUUU\n"
;
}
file.close();